?? smbmusicapfilemgrstorageinfofolder.rss
字號:
// Copyright (C) 2006 Sony Ericsson Mobile Communications Japan, Inc.
// --------------------------------------------------------------------
// FileName:
// SmbMusicAPFileMgrStorageInfoFolder.rss
//
// Description:
// SmbMusicAPFileMgrStorageInfoFolderのリソースファイルスクリプト
//
// --------------------------------------------------------------------
// 変更履歴
// 日付 |変更者 |內(nèi)容
// ------------+-----------+-------------------------------------------
// フォルダ情報表示覧畫面タイトル定義
RESOURCE SKONTITLEBAR r_storageinfofolder_title
{
titletext = r_storageinfofolder_titlebartext;
}
// フォルダ情報表示覧畫面タイトルバーテキスト定義
RESOURCE SKONTITLEBARTEXT r_storageinfofolder_titlebartext
{
text = SMB_AF_STR_WRD2269;
}
// フォルダ情報表示畫面キーガイダンス定義
RESOURCE SKONKEYGUIDANCE r_storageinfofolder_keyguidance
{
keyguidancetype = ESkonKeyGuidanceDefaultType;
items =
{
SKONKEYGUIDANCE_BUTTON
{
keyid = ESkonKeyGuidanceSelectKey; // TSkonKeyGuidanceKeyIds
text = SMB_AF_STR_SFT002; // "OK"
bitmap_file = ""; // ボタンに貼り付けるビットマップ
command_id = ECmdBackView; // コマンドID
align = ESkonButtonCenter; // テキストの配置
state = ESkonEnableVisible; // 各ボタンの表示狀態(tài)
offset = 0; // オフセット(カメラ橫UI用)
},
SKONKEYGUIDANCE_BUTTON
{
keyid = ESkonKeyGuidanceSoftKeyLeft; // TSkonKeyGuidanceKeyIds
text = ""; //
bitmap_file = ""; // ボタンに貼り付けるビットマップ
command_id = 0; // コマンドID
align = ESkonButtonCenter; // テキストの配置
state = ESkonEnableVisible; // 各ボタンの表示狀態(tài)
offset = 0; // オフセット(カメラ橫UI用)
},
SKONKEYGUIDANCE_BUTTON
{
keyid = ESkonKeyGuidanceSoftKeyRight; // TSkonKeyGuidanceKeyIds
text = SMB_AF_STR_SFT027; // "単位切替"
bitmap_file = ""; // ボタンに貼り付けるビットマップ
command_id = ECmdChangeUnit; // コマンドID
align = ESkonButtonCenter; // テキストの配置
state = ESkonEnableVisible; // 各ボタンの表示狀態(tài)
offset = 0; // オフセット(カメラ橫UI用)
},
SKONKEYGUIDANCE_BUTTON
{
keyid = ESkonKeyGuidanceSoftKeyLeftBottom; // TSkonKeyGuidanceKeyIds
text = SMB_AF_STR_SFT001; // "MENU"
bitmap_file = ""; // ボタンに貼り付けるビットマップ
command_id = 0; // コマンドID
align = ESkonButtonCenter; // テキストの配置
state = ESkonEnableVisible; // 各ボタンの表示狀態(tài)
offset = 0; // オフセット(カメラ橫UI用)
},
SKONKEYGUIDANCE_BUTTON
{
keyid = ESkonKeyGuidanceSoftKeyRightBottom; // TSkonKeyGuidanceKeyIds
text = ""; // ボタンに表示するテキスト
bitmap_file = ""; // ボタンに貼り付けるビットマップ
command_id = 0; // コマンドID
align = ESkonButtonCenter; // テキストの配置
state = ESkonDisable; // 各ボタンの表示狀態(tài)
offset = 0; // オフセット(カメラ橫UI用)
}
};
}
///////////////////////////////////////////////////////////////////////////////
// Wording
RESOURCE TBUF r_storageinfofolder_kbsize { buf = SMB_AF_STR_WRD1997""SMB_AF_STR_WRD1981; }
RESOURCE TBUF r_storageinfofolder_mbsize { buf = SMB_AF_STR_WRD100""SMB_AF_STR_WRD1982; }
///////////////////////////////////////////////////////////////////////////////
// VerticalContainer
/**
* StorageInfoViewにおけるVerticalContainer內(nèi)のラベル指定を容易にするための
* マクロ定義。
*
* 本マクロで生成されるリソース指定は、1行に2つのラベルを保持する
* HorizontalContainer(種別はtype_に従う)を示す。
*
* その際、いずれかのラベルにもフォーカスがあたらないように設(shè)定されている。
*
* @param[in] left_ 左ラベル(Content種別名)に設(shè)定する文字列。
* @param[in] right_ 右ラベル(使用容量値)に設(shè)定する文字列。
* @param[in] type_ HorizontalContainerの種別。
*/
#define DBX_STORAGEINFO_LABEL_BASE(left_, right_, type_) \
SKONCONTAINER_ITEM \
{ \
type = ESkonCidHorizontalContainer; \
control = SKONHORIZONTALCONTAINER \
{ \
layout_type = type_; \
focusing_type = ESkonLinedupFocusingNothing; \
items = \
{ \
SKONCONTAINER_ITEM \
{ \
type = ESkonCidTextLabel; \
control = SKONTEXTLABEL \
{ \
is_combinedtext = 0; \
text = left_; \
line = 1; \
omit = 0; \
border = 0; \
transparent = 1; \
pict = 0; \
}; \
}, \
SKONCONTAINER_ITEM \
{ \
type = ESkonCidTextLabel; \
control = SKONTEXTLABEL \
{ \
is_combinedtext = 0; \
text = right_; \
line = 1; \
omit = 0; \
border = 0; \
transparent = 1; \
pict = 0; \
}; \
} \
}; \
}; \
}
/**
* 2行Label表示のHorizontalContainer指定用のマクロ定義。
*
* @param[in] left_ 1行目ラベル(Content種別名)に設(shè)定する文字列。
* @param[in] right_ 2行目ラベル(使用容量値)に設(shè)定する文字列。
* @see DBX_STORAGEINFO_LABEL_BASE
*/
#define DBX_STORAGEINFO_LABEL(left_, right_) DBX_STORAGEINFO_LABEL_BASE(left_, right_, ESkonLinedupDoubleVertical)
/**
* 1行の両端にLabelを表示するHorizontalContainer指定用のマクロ定義。
*
* @param[in] left_ 左ラベル(Content種別名)に設(shè)定する文字列。
* @param[in] right_ 右ラベル(使用容量値)に設(shè)定する文字列。
* @see DBX_STORAGEINFO_LABEL_BASE
*/
#define DBX_STORAGEINFO_EDGE_LABEL(left_, right_) DBX_STORAGEINFO_LABEL_BASE(left_, right_, ESkonLinedupDoubleEdge)
/**
* 本體情報表示(フォルダ選択時)畫面における容量表示用VerticalContainerリソース。
*/
RESOURCE SKONVERTICALCONTAINER r_storageinfofolder_capacity_container
{
scroll_type = ESkonVerticalContainerScrollNone;
items =
{
DBX_STORAGEINFO_LABEL(SMB_AF_STR_WRD2004, ""),
DBX_STORAGEINFO_LABEL(SMB_AF_STR_WRD2005, "")
};
}
/**
* 本體情報表示(フォルダ選択時)畫面における件數(shù)表示用VerticalContainerリソース。
*/
RESOURCE SKONVERTICALCONTAINER r_storageinfofolder_count_container
{
scroll_type = ESkonVerticalContainerScrollNone;
items =
{
DBX_STORAGEINFO_EDGE_LABEL(SMB_AF_STR_WRD2007, ""),
DBX_STORAGEINFO_EDGE_LABEL(SMB_AF_STR_WRD2008, "")
};
}
//ADD-START PTX824
///////////////////////////////////////////////////////////////////////////////
// HorizontalContainer
/**
* StorageInfoViewにおけるHorizontalContainer內(nèi)のラベル指定を容易にするための
* マクロ定義。
* @param[in] text_ ラベル(Content種別名)に設(shè)定する文字列。
*/
#define DBX_STORAGEINFO_LABEL_MACRO(text_) \
SKONCONTAINER_ITEM \
{ \
type = ESkonCidTextLabel; \
control = SKONTEXTLABEL \
{ \
is_combinedtext = 0; \
text = text_; \
line = 1; \
omit = 0; \
border = 0; \
transparent = 1; \
pict = 0; \
}; \
}
/**
* 本體情報表示(フォルダ選択時)畫面における容量表示用
*/
RESOURCE SKONHORIZONTALCONTAINER r_storageinfofolder_capacity_container1
{
layout_type = ESkonLinedupDoubleVertical;
focusing_type = ESkonLinedupFocusingNothing;
items =
{
DBX_STORAGEINFO_LABEL_MACRO(SMB_AF_STR_WRD2004),
DBX_STORAGEINFO_LABEL_MACRO("")
};
}
RESOURCE SKONHORIZONTALCONTAINER r_storageinfofolder_capacity_container2
{
layout_type = ESkonLinedupDoubleVertical;
focusing_type = ESkonLinedupFocusingNothing;
items =
{
DBX_STORAGEINFO_LABEL_MACRO(SMB_AF_STR_WRD2005),
DBX_STORAGEINFO_LABEL_MACRO("")
};
}
/**
* 本體情報表示(フォルダ選択時)畫面における件數(shù)表示用
*/
RESOURCE SKONHORIZONTALCONTAINER r_storageinfofolder_count_container1
{
layout_type = ESkonLinedupDoubleEdge;
focusing_type = ESkonLinedupFocusingNothing;
items =
{
DBX_STORAGEINFO_LABEL_MACRO(SMB_AF_STR_WRD2007),
DBX_STORAGEINFO_LABEL_MACRO("")
};
}
RESOURCE SKONHORIZONTALCONTAINER r_storageinfofolder_count_container2
{
layout_type = ESkonLinedupDoubleEdge;
focusing_type = ESkonLinedupFocusingNothing;
items =
{
DBX_STORAGEINFO_LABEL_MACRO(SMB_AF_STR_WRD2008),
DBX_STORAGEINFO_LABEL_MACRO("")
};
}
//ADD-START PTX824
// end of SmbMusicAPFileMgr.rss
// Copyright (C) 2006 Sony Ericsson Mobile Communications Japan, Inc.
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-